UF Endowed Scholarships and Fellowships
The following endowed scholarships and fellowships are administered by the UF Foundation. For information, check with the departmental contact person or the Foundation Web site.
- Agronomy-Soils Club/Florida Foundation Seed Producers Scholarship Fund
Eligibility: members (undergraduate and graduate) of the Agronomy-Soils Club majoring in agriculture; based on academics and leadership.
Value: $600 each, six awards
- Frederick B. Smith Scholarship
Eligibility: soil and water science students.
Value: $500
Non-Endowed Scholarships
- Florida Chapter, Soil and Water Conservation Society Scholarship
Eligibility: student receiving the highest score at the annual Collegiate Southeastern Regional Soil Judging Contest.
Value: $100 and a plaque
- Soil and Water Science Department Outstanding Undergraduate Award
Eligibility: outstanding undergraduate majoring in soil and water science.
Value: $200
